Carolyn is not featured in the books, as Eves MI6 contact and boss appear as Richard Edwards, a man who seemingly showcases no dodgy qualities and is not having an affair with Konstantin. In the novels, Villanelle does kill an Italian mafia man who has irked The Twelve (similar to the series, but albeit at the opera and not at a house in the country), but she also kills a Russian political activist on Eve's watch in London, and she takes down a member of the Chinese Secret Service in Shanghai who was involved in cyber-sabotage. Eve's MI5 supervisor in the series, Frank Haleton (Darren Boyd), who is later revealed as a mole for The Twelve, does not appear in the novellas, but Eve's team do track down another MI5 associate who is also a traitor. The original Killing Eve books were written by Luke Jennings as a series of four self-published e-book novellas called Codename Villanelle, Villanelle: Hallowpoint, Villanelle: Shanghai and Odessa. In the book the series is based on, Codename: Villanelle by British author Luke Jennings, Villanelle chooses her alias from the name of a perfume favored by the Comtesse du Barry, the Chief Royal Mistress of Louis XV, who lost her head with a lot of other folks in 1793.
